2. Challenges Of Reusing Solar Panels
It is commonly accepted that recycling photovoltaic panels has many ecological benefits, nevertheless, it is additionally real that the process isn't without its obstacles. But exactly what are these challenges? Let's explore further.
One of the largest problems with recycling solar panels is the complexity of the task itself. It can be difficult to break down the different components, such as glass and steel, to be reused individually. Furthermore, solar panel manufacturers frequently have a mix of materials made use of in their items that makes arranging them a lot more complex. Furthermore, there are safety and security and health threats entailed with dealing with broken glass or inhaling fumes from melting parts.
Another crucial obstacle related to recycling photovoltaic panels is expense. Several countries do not have enough infrastructure or sources to sufficiently recycle these items which causes higher costs for organizations trying to do so. Furthermore, as a result of the specialized nature of reusing solar panels, this can create a financial problem on business attempting to stay certified with regulations. Eventually, these expenses could be passed down to customers making it difficult for them to pay for renewable resource resources.
